Description
Piña is an interdisciplinary dance work created in collaboration with weavers, costume designers, musicians, lighting designers and the body. Through deep introspection the work addresses Artistic Director Ralph Escamillan’s diasporic background as a first-generation Canadian-born Filipinx. The work explores the parallels between his body and Piña – a traditional Philippine fibre made from pineapple leaves.
This informal sharing of work in progress will include a talkback with members of the artistic team.
